Podcast Overview
<p>Conversations with technologists about technology. Hosted by the HackerNoon team.</p> <p>HackerNoon is built for technologists to read, write, and publish. We are an open and international community of 45,000+ contributing writers publishing stories and expertise for 4,000,000+ curious and insightful monthly readers.</p> <p>Founded in 2016, HackerNoon is an independent technology publishing platform run by David Smooke and Linh Dao Smooke.</p> <p>Write anywhere, publish on HackerNoon.</p>
